TIP! Although it is recommended to use a stainless steel pitcher to froth milk, porcelain or ceramic cups can also be used.

g)Immerse the frothing sleeve into the milk so that the tip and small side hole is just beneath the surface of the milk. Immersing the frothing sleeve deep into the milk will not allow the tiny bubbles to rise to the surface. It will heat the milk but it will not froth the milk. The frothing sleeve should not come into contact with the base of the milk pitcher while frothing.

Frothing Milk

Note: It is normal for the red heating light to illuminate while frothing. It is also normal for the pump to make ticking noises when making steam.

h) Turn the control dial to the left to the Steam/Hot Water position. The steaming process will start immediately.

i) Froth and steam the milk. j) To stop dispensing steam, turn the

control dial to the center position 0 and remove the pitcher.

k)Set the froth aside for a few moments to allow the froth to thicken further.

l)Spoon the frothy milk over the espresso and then fill the remainder of the cup with warmed milk.

9. Cleaning the Frothing Sleeve and Steam Tube

Note: Clean immediately after use.

a)Remove the frothing sleeve by turning it as far as possible to the left and then pull it off of steam tube.

b)Rinse off the remaining milk under running water after each use.

Caution: the frothing sleeve might be hot!

c)Turn the function switch to the Coffee/Hot Water position.

d)Place a cup under the steam tube and turn the control dial to the left to the Steam/Hot Water position to rinse the steam tube for a few seconds.

e)Turn the control dial to 0 to stop the flow of water.

10. Preparing Latte / Heating Other Liquids

Latte is the combination of one or two shots of espresso with an equal or larger amount of hot steamed milk without or very little froth. Prepare your espressos and then add steamed milk (see below).

Producing Steam to Heat Liquids

The steam tube (without the frothing sleeve) can be used to steam milk and heat or re-heat hot beverages, for example hot chocolate, water or tea.

a)Fill the container with fresh water and place in the appliance.

b)Make sure the frothing sleeve is removed from the steam tube.

c)Set the function switch to Steam. When the green ready lights illuminates, the machine is ready to deliver steam.

Note: It is normal for the red heating light to illuminate while delivering steam. It is also normal for

the pump to make ticking noises when

delivering steam. d) Immerse the steam tube into the

liquid and turn the Control Dial to

the Steam/Hot water position. e) When heating is complete, turn

the control dial to the center position 0 and remove the cup.
